This review is from: 12 Short Hikes San Diego Coast (Paperback)
This brief book is a companion volume to the author's '12 Short Hikes: Mountain Areas, San Diego.' Like the other volume, it contains short pleasant walks even young children can enjoy, and suggests some scenic areas to explore.This book also has the similar problems to the other volume. Instead of maps, O'Brien gives black and white ariel photos. I don't find these as useful, especially when he outlines the trails in black, making it difficult to see the route he describes. It is also worth noting that only half of the hikes described are actually on the coast; others are in urban parks. It is still worth the purchase price, especially for families wanting to introduce their children to the outdoors. |
